The Challenge
Pending the finalization of a settlement in a years-long anti-trust case, the most powerful conferences in college sports (the ACC, Big 12, Big Ten, Pac-12, and SEC) were tasked with setting up a new enforcement entity to enforce new rules around revenue sharing with student-athletes, student-athlete name, image and likeness (NIL) deals, and roster limits. The conferences engaged FGS Global to run all communications activities on their behalf in the leadup to and following the finalization of the settlement and the launch of the new enforcement entity, the College Sports Commission.
Our Solution

FGS creative studio was tasked with naming and branding the new enforcement entity. The simple name and no-frills branding scheme of the College Sports Commission keeps the focus on the substance of this historic shift in college sports, projecting seriousness and stability. FGS built the Commission’s official website — which launched less than two hours after the settlement was approved — to house important information about the settlement, plans and rules, news and resources, a glossary and FAQ.
